A good way to lose weight is to make gradual changes to your diet and lifestyle. A lot of fad diets promote dramatic changes that are unnatural and can't be continued over a long period of time. In doing that, you're more likely to gain all the weight back or even more. It's best to make gradual changes.
Come up with helpful habits for weight loss rather than trying to prevent your bad habits. Just focusing on positive changes will help you stay with your diet. For example, focus on buying fresh fruit or other healthy food every morning instead of telling yourself to avoid a donut shop or other unhealthy place. It is easier to implement new things to your routine rather than just eliminating something.

Salads are a great meal if you are looking to lose weight; but use caution. If you don't have ready access to nutritional facts when you are at a restaurant, make sure to order the dressing on the side, then dress the salad with half of what you are given. Restaurant dressings often have surprising amounts of calories and fat.
Control your appetite and lose weight by taking the time to eat slowly. It can take the brain up to 20 minutes to give you the "full" signal, so take small bites and chew each mouthful 30 to 50 times. If you eat quickly, you may feel uncomfortably full by the time your brain registers the amount of food that's in your stomach. A great motivator on your weight loss journey is to take photos along the way. Once a month, every ten pound,s or at some other regular interval, snap a photo in the same clothing, and marvel at the changes in your body. Humans are visual creatures, so seeing the weight loss in glorious color can be a great motivator.
One method to help you lose those unwanted pounds is to keep raw food handy. Most raw fruits and vegetables are both diet-friendly and healthy. By keeping things like sliced carrots, cauliflower, broccoli and apples, prepared and easy to grab, you can quickly take the edge off of your appetite and not succumb to handy junk food, such as candy, which is high in calories.

If you're trying to lose weight, look out for little extra calories eaten throughout the day that can add up. Buying a soda or candy bar at the supermarket, or eating bits of food while cooking, can add up to a lot of extra calories throughout the day. Try to avoid eating in this way.
In order to increase your chances of success at weight loss, consider keeping a food diary. By keeping track of what you eat and when, you are better able to see food consumption habits and trends that could be potentially sabotaging your efforts. Additionally, by knowing that you will be recording everything you eat, you make yourself accountable for every food choice. This accountability can have a very powerful motivating effect on your weight loss efforts.
